Output 654782a1b65a8c1c0ed9dfd6695cd679e2bc600e43d552c693e2603631dbb4e7:64

value
153616
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ae1e607aaecab95e23e360a9c3c39b7f5785ac3a OP_EQUAL
address
3HZftYXKw9RcGafgEDo71hQ7BLbxCbg2mq
transaction
654782a1b65a8c1c0ed9dfd6695cd679e2bc600e43d552c693e2603631dbb4e7
spent
true